Proxy functions. Place them in $HOME/.bashrc or in a differente file, and then source it from bashrc, or source it manually when needed. The file extension is merely illustrative.
#!/usr/bin/env bash
# gsettings list-recursively org.gnome.system.proxy
# Change de ip address and port number accordingly.
function myProxyOn() {
gsettings set org.gnome.system.proxy mode 'manual' # ' manual / nome / automatic '
gsettings set org.gnome.system.proxy.http host '10.0.0.1'
gsettings set org.gnome.system.proxy.http port 8080
gsettings set org.gnome.system.proxy.https host '10.0.0.1'
